Twenty CRM migration checklist

Use this checklist to keep a Salesforce → Twenty project honest about scope, risk, and sequencing.

Discovery

  • Complete a metadata readiness scan
  • List top blockers and must-keep integrations
  • Identify unused objects/automations to leave behind
  • Confirm sandbox vs production scan assumptions

Design

  • Define the Twenty object model for the pilot scope
  • Decide formula/rollup replacements
  • Classify Flows as convert / rewrite / retire
  • Plan package replacements or temporary dual-running

Build

  • Migrate/seed pilot data with explicit quality checks
  • Rebuild critical automations in Twenty primitives
  • Reconnect email, calendar, and key webhooks
  • Set permissions intentionally — don’t clone Salesforce sprawl

Launch

  • Train one pilot team end-to-end
  • Define cutover and rollback criteria
  • Monitor failed syncs and missing fields for the first weeks
  • Expand scope only after the pilot is operationally boring
